Quest for Canada is a new series of articles about finding the spirit of the place that is Canada. It will appear alternately in both my Witches & Pagans column 49 Degrees and my Patheos blog Between the Shadows. It will be published once a week in an alternating schedule between the two blogs. Links will be provided in both blogs. Read more
